Output 121c2ee022c89464d55b274675392ec80edc078c5b9e8954eb2e8fca71f99d23:0

value
20008049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538fc6d6143e384f3ba5639936b433c8ad7e7267 OP_EQUAL
address
39JrFFEWRjfgUR1wEBnmEz7NVXePtMYh7E
transaction
121c2ee022c89464d55b274675392ec80edc078c5b9e8954eb2e8fca71f99d23
spent
true